Francene vs Frankie

American parents have registered 79,430 Frankies since 1880, against 1,724 Francenes. Frankie is still ahead, with 805 babies in 2025.

Who was ahead

Frankie has been the commoner name in every year either was published, 1880 to 2025. The lead has never changed hands.

The closest they came was 1950, when Francene had 76 and Frankie had 1,085.

Which name is older

Half of the Francenes alive today are over 68; half the Frankies are over 53. That is 15 years between them: two names in use at the same time, worn by two different generations.
